Transaction 07a31889a593989f84b1fadd9d3813d4e9b6f4c792b003ebf275c92a34405878

1 Input
2 Outputs
  • 07a31889a593989f84b1fadd9d3813d4e9b6f4c792b003ebf275c92a34405878:0
  • value  1055696
    address  393CHmcQTYPWLBp8Z91T22Ddk8jf2LwNrX
  • 07a31889a593989f84b1fadd9d3813d4e9b6f4c792b003ebf275c92a34405878:1
  • value  52661801
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x